1) The sum of all the positive factors of integer x is 24. If one of the factors is 3, what is the value of x?

2)Prove that the sum of the cubes of 3 consecutive numbers is divisible by 9.

3) Prove that x2ny2nx^{2n} - y^{2n} has a factor x+yx+y.

4) Prove that x2n+1+y2n+1x^{2n+1} + y^{2n+1} has a factor x+yx+y.

5) Prove that Area(IsoscelesTriangle)=(a2)(sinβ)(cosβ)Area(Isosceles Triangle) = (a^{2})(sinβ)(cosβ) where ββ = measure of the 2 equal angle and aa = length of the 2 equal sides.
